Transaction 235f8422f59e239f61bb815c68bce48ebd58eba299a7e07a04687483090dbbcd
1 Input
2 Outputs
- 235f8422f59e239f61bb815c68bce48ebd58eba299a7e07a04687483090dbbcd:0
- 235f8422f59e239f61bb815c68bce48ebd58eba299a7e07a04687483090dbbcd:1
value 3030000
address 1GM8n4drp9pvhU744M4Ggodjuib9Mh6ywp
value 24210620
address 14onhDoFGY4jm4iyEYfugZBBV6denjqL1m